A numerical study for the simulation of melt in an injection-compression molding process by using moving grid is proposed in this paper. The fully three-dimensional Navier-Stokes equations are solved together with the front transport equation using a front capturing approach. Different from previous studies, the proposed model can take the movement of cavity through a moving grid approach. The melt filling of a disk is conducted to illustrate the applications of the proposed numerical model with several computations under different processing conditions. The numerically predicted results show the influence of compression time or compression speed in determining the molding pressure and the melt temperature.

The characteristic of injection compression molding technology and the application of the technology in mould for the plastic optical lens were introduced. The structure and the work principle of the mould for optical lens were designed and described, The stress problem in the injection process was resolved, the deformation problem and dimensional accuracy of product were improved.
